Ready Reasons : Essays on Christian Apologetics
Overview
The goal of Christian apologetics is to offer a rational defense of the faith. It is a way that believers can love the Lord with their minds. These five essays provide partial answers to these questions:
1) How does philosophy contribute to Christian apologetics?
2) What methodologies can be employed in apologetic encounters?
3) What is a practical way to start and direct apologetic conversations?
4) How can Jesus' death and resurrection be discussed with Muslims?
5) Why should unborn children be regarded as valuable human persons?
